CC   -!- FUNCTION: Involved in C-to-U editing of chloroplastic RNA. Functions as
CC       major chloroplastic editing factor. Controls 62 percent of the
CC       chloroplastic editing sites. Binds RNA close to ORRM1-dependent editing
CC       sites in vitro. Binds the editing recognition trans-factors PCMP-
CC       H51/CRR28 and PCMP-H12/OTP82. {ECO:0000269|PubMed:23487777}.
CC   -!- SUBUNIT: Interacts with PCMP-H51/CRR28 and PCMP-H12/OTP82
CC       (PubMed:23487777). Interacts with MORF8/RIP1, MORF2/RIP2 and VAR3/OZ1
CC       (PubMed:25768119). {ECO:0000269|PubMed:23487777,
CC       ECO:0000269|PubMed:25768119}.
CC   -!- SUBCELLULAR LOCATION: Plastid, chloroplast {ECO:0000255}.
CC   -!- DISRUPTION PHENOTYPE: No visible phenotype under normal growth
CC       conditions, but mutant plants exhibit severe editing defects in
CC       chloroplastic transcripts. {ECO:0000269|PubMed:23487777}.
